A larger and even ruder goblin. Hobgoblins are perfectly capable of wielding weapons, but most prefer to beat their opponents to death with their bare hands.

“A foolish consistency is the hobgoblin of little minds, adored by little statesmen and philosophers and divines.”
-Ralph Waldo Emerson, _Essays: First Series_, Essay II: Self-Reliance.
1841.

Useful Info

Hobgoblins are one of the weakest monsters in the game, but are still a threat to XL 1 characters. They can take down the weaker end of starting characters in a fair fight, especially if they are wielding a weapon. They are found in the very earliest portions of the Dungeon.

Tips & Tricks

  • Hobgoblins are slightly beefier than goblins and kobolds, and hit about as hard. If you encounter a sleeping hobgoblin, try to find easier prey before taking it on.
  • Watch out for their equipment. A hobgoblin with a weapon is one of the most dangerous enemies you can find on D:1. Unfortunately, if it's wielding a weapon, it's awake and likely to notice you.

History

  • In 0.27, all monsters now attack faster and hit harder with weapons. Unlike goblins and kobolds, hobgoblins were not nerfed directly - but they no longer generate with weapons. (Hobgoblins who pick up a weapon, however, are more dangerous.)
